What Are Ground Anchors?

Utilizing cutting-edge engineering options, ground anchors are specialized tools created to protect frameworks to the ground, giving security and support in various applications. These anchors are generally ingrained deep right into the dirt and are utilized in a variety of building and civil design tasks, consisting of buildings, preserving wall surfaces, and bridges. By moving the load of a structure right into the surrounding planet, ground supports effectively counteract forces such as tension, shear, and lateral loads.

Ground anchors been available in different types, consisting of passive and active systems - Ground Anchor. Easy supports depend on rubbing and the weight of the framework for stability, while active anchors utilize tension to improve their grip within the soil. Common materials for ground supports consist of steel, which offers high tensile strength, and synthetic materials, which can offer rust resistance in particular environments

The installation of ground supports is an important step in making sure the long-term resilience of frameworks. Proper design and execution are necessary to fit aspects such as dirt structure, ecological problems, and load requirements. Consequently, ground supports play an important role in keeping the stability and security of design projects throughout diverse setups.

Applications in Construction

The adaptability of ground supports makes them indispensable in various building and construction applications - Ground Anchor. These supports give crucial stabilization for structures, particularly in difficult dirt conditions or on sloped terrains. They are commonly used in keeping walls, ensuring that these frameworks can stand up to lateral planet stress while avoiding dirt disintegration

In structure work, ground supports are important for protecting temporary structures, such as shoring systems, during excavation processes. By offering added support, they assist preserve the honesty of adjacent structures and avoid ground activity. Ground anchors are used in the building and construction of bridges and towers, where they can take in tensile lots and enhance the general security of the framework.

Furthermore, ground supports are important in the installment of wind turbines, where they assist anchor the generator base versus high winds and other ecological stresses. Their adaptability permits numerous styles, consisting of helical, driven, and grouted anchors, tailored to particular site problems. On the whole, the application of ground anchors in building not only boosts security however likewise adds to the durability of structures, making them an essential element in modern design practices.

Picking the Right Ground Support

Selecting the ideal ground support is vital for attaining optimum security and safety and security at exterior occasions. Various variables need to be taken into consideration when making this selection, including soil type, environmental problems, and the details demands of the structure being anchored.

To start with, examine the dirt conditions where the anchor will certainly be mounted. Sandy or loosened dirt may call for a various support type contrasted to clay or rough terrain. Auger anchors are reliable in loosened soils, while deadman anchors supply better stability in stronger ground.

Following, review the environmental problems, such as wind tons, prospective rains, and the total weather prediction - Ground Anchor. Higher wind rates demand more robust anchoring solutions to avoid motion or tipping of frameworks

Furthermore, consider the weight and height of the frameworks entailed. Bigger tents or covers will certainly demand heavier-duty supports compared to smaller sized setups.
